The rules talk about dealing cards to determine things like initiative order, and having the highest card in "hand." Terms like "dealing" and "hand" imply that these cards are kept secret, but that makes it a lot harder to determine who has the highest card. Are initiative cards meant to stay hidden until discarded, or is your "hand" public knowledge?
Typically the way I've handled initiative is as follows:
For starters, I rank the suits differently (spades, hearts, diamonds, clubs) than the rules call for, but that simply boils down to preference.
1) Deal the cards from the deck.
2) Call for each rank of card, starting with aces, but one rank at a time.
3) If there is more than one ace, activate by rank of suit.
So the only cards known will be the current rank that is activating.
Repeat steps 2 and 3 until all cards have been played.
The cards should remain hidden until they are played, but if more than one of a given rank has been dealt that's a little more difficult to do.
